What are some popular majors at Tufts University?

I'm trying to figure out what major to pursue in college, and Tufts is on my list of potential schools. Could anyone share what some of the popular or unique majors at Tufts are?

a year ago

Tufts University offers a wide range of majors related to different fields of study that attract a diverse pool of students. Among them, International Relations is particularly popular and fairly unique to Tufts. This program allows students to gain a well-rounded understanding of global politics, economics, cultures, and languages.

Another significant program at Tufts is the Engineering Science Program, which provides interdisciplinary training of both engineering and the liberal arts. Tufts' undergraduate Biomedical Engineering program is also quite popular and is ranked among the best in the country.

On the liberal arts side, the Political Science major is often populated by a large number of students. Additionally, Tufts has a strong presence in the Fine Arts field and offers unique programs such as the Combined Degree with the School of the Museum of Fine Arts, which allows students to earn a BFA and a BA/BS in 5 years.

The Environmental Studies program is worth mentioning too, which offers an Interdisciplinary major and provides opportunities for students to study and tackle environmental problems from varying perspectives.

These are just a few of the many majors offered at Tufts. It's indeed a place where you'll have a chance to explore varied fields of study, and you should definitely take a closer look at the programs to see which aligns best with your interests.
